I am a married 28 year old mother of one. I guess you could call Mount Airy my hometown, because I have lived here for 14 years. I met my husband here and I don't want to talk 'bad' about "Mayberry"..BUT I feel its my duty to warn folks who have heard about this wonderful little cute town of "Mayberry" and are drawn to this small town charm. Most people might think that the crime is non-existant here. Wrong. There is lots of drug activity here that remains mostly 'hush hush' because people dont want to talk about it. The issue is boredom. The town commisioners, etc. dont want to offer the younger crowd any type of activites.. there are no clubs, bars, concerts of any kind that would appeal to the younger crowd. The economy here is AWFUL!!! And when I say awful, that is putting it mildly. Ninety percent of the people I know have to drive to Winston Salem/Greensboro and even farther is Charlotte, making the commute at least an hour one way. The town used to be sprawling with mill/manufacturing type jobs, and now with NAFTA being in place.. those jobs are gone. There are many, many people here drawing un-employment checks. If it weren't for social security, government assistance and un-employment checks, this town would suffer. This town is nothing but a dead end road..its turned into a boring tourist/retirement town and nothing more than that.. and I think thats all it will ever be. Do your research.. look it up yourself.
